The Opportunity:

Make your mark while you grow your career! As a Mining Hydrogeologist, you will support safe, compliant, and effective production at the Albian Oil Sands Project by assisting in the delivery of field hydrogeological monitoring, characterization, and reporting.
  • Job location: Albian Oil Sands - Fort McMurray, Alberta
  • Shift schedule:
    • 4x3,10-hour shifts
    • 7x7,12-hour shifts
  • Safety sensitive position: Yes
  • Application deadline: June 23, 2026

Key Accountabilities:
  • Maintain effective communication with stakeholders including Geology, Geotechnical Engineering, Mine Engineering, Mine Operations, Tailings Engineering, Environment, and Regulatory teams
  • Perform hydrogeological fieldwork, including but not limited to, groundwater/surface water sampling, monitoring well drilling supervision, aquifer testing/hydraulic conductivity testing
  • Perform contractor coordination, scheduling and management duties
  • Perform hydrogeological site characterization, data analysis, and reporting on monthly, quarterly or annual basis to internal and external stakeholders
  • Design and optimize mine depressurization and monitoring well networks, and develop groundwater and surface water sampling plans for field execution
  • Support technical reviews and presentations to stakeholders

What You Bring to the Role:
  • Bachelor's degree in Geology, Hydrogeology or Geological Engineering
  • 5+ years' experience in Physical/Contaminant Hydrogeology, Geological Engineering or similar field
  • Registration (or eligibility to register) with APEGA as P.Geo. or P.Eng.
    • Please note that GIT or EIT with highly relevant work experience will be considered
  • Highly motivated individual with good communication/networking skills
  • Experienced in using Microsoft Office Suite
  • Experience conducting hydrogeological fieldwork, including but not limited to, groundwater/surface water sampling, monitoring well drilling supervision, contactor coordination, scheduling and management
  • Experience/familiarity with some or all the following industry tools will be considered an asset: Aqtesolv, Surfer, GIS, AcQuire, or similar software
  • Familiarity with oil sands region hydrogeology will be considered an asset
  • Must possess a valid class 5 driver's license (or higher) with a clean record
